The Furniture Awards 2017 winners revealed

After evaluating a highly-competitive shortlist refined from the greatest number of entries to date, The Furniture Awards 2017 judges have selected their winning suppliers of the January Furniture Show (22nd-25th January at the Birmingham NEC) 2017.

Developed by Furniture News (stand 4-F25) in partnership with the show’s organisers, The Furniture Awards offer the show's exhibitors the opportunity to put the best of their new products before a panel of expert judges from the world of furniture retail and design.

The awards are co-ordinated and chaired by Paul Farley, editor of Furniture News magazine, and the 2017 judging panel comprised: Malcolm Walker, director of buying for Furniture Village; Diana Celella, award-winning interior designer and president elect of SBID; Rob Scarlett, furniture designer; and Royce Clark, MD of Grampian Furnishers.

This year's winners were:

Bedroom Category

Winner: concept me, Nolte Möbel (4-C40). The judges felt that this fitted bedroom concept offers a clear, flexible and well-delivered solution to bespoke bedroom planning, describing it as a "one-stop-shop for a retailer's bedroom department", that simplifies an often-complex buying process from start to finish.

Highly Commended: Dartmoor, Cottonsafe Natural Mattress (5-J45). Backed by a passionate story of natural materials, the innovative, sustainable and undeniably comfortable Cottonsafe was deemed well worthy of praise. 

Dining Category

Winner: Brunel, Bentley Designs (1-A40). Winning for the third year in a row, Bentley impressed the judges with its high-value contemporary-industrial entry. "Every year, they seem to push the boundaries," remarked the judges. An "excellent" finish helped take this easy living, comprehensive offer into pole position.

Highly Commended: Varzzy Stories, Evanyrouse (2-E70). A dining concept that puts the choice of tabletop colour and finish in the customer's hands, Varzzy Stories boasts strong designs, innovative directions and the potential to create some truly impressive results.

Living Category

Winner: Gatsby, Tetrad (1-F85). This sharp, comfortable pinstripe sofa offers a wealth of marketing potential, from its British origins to the Ralph Lauren fabrics that adorn it. "There are few companies that try as hard as Tetrad to develop new directions," said the judges, "and Gatsby works so well."

Highly Commended: BB, Asiades HK (2-F21). This vintage modern easy chair boasts elegance, on-trend fabrics and a favourable sit, while offering "tremendous value" at the same time.

Decor Category

Winner: New Jersey Print, Flair Rugs (4-E55). Well priced, on trend and promising mainstream appeal, this rug offers fashion at an affordable price, forming an easy furnishing centrepiece. "It would appeal to most people," the judges agreed, and will likely prove "highly sellable".


 

"This year's edition of The Furniture Awards unearthed a truly impressive selection of winners," comments Paul Farley. "These stand-out suppliers have proved their ability to deliver first-class, on-trend furniture overflowing with commercial appeal."

These winners will now be able to employ The Furniture Awards branding across their marketing and retail PoS, helping lend their new releases even greater distinction.

"My thanks go to all the entrants – the competition was particularly fierce this year – and to the show organisers and judges."
